Skip to main content

Chili Language Runtime, written in Rust.

Project description

chili

PyPI - Version Visual Studio Marketplace Version PyPI - Version

Chili: for data analysis and engineering.

Language syntaxes

Chili uses Polars for data manipulation and Arrow/Parquet for data storage. It provides two language syntaxes:

  • chili: a modern programming language similar to javascript.
  • pepper: a vintage programming language similar to q.

Vim syntaxes

Copy all files in vim-config directory to ~/.vim directory.

cp -r vim-config/* ~/.vim/

References

  • Polars: an open-source library for data manipulation.
  • chumsky: a high performance parser.
  • kola: source code is reused for interfacing with q.
  • Nushell: a new type of shell.

Thanks to the authors of these projects and all other open source projects for their great work.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

No source distribution files available for this release.See tutorial on generating distribution archives.

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

chili_pie-0.7.1-py3-none-win_amd64.whl (17.3 MB view details)

Uploaded Python 3Windows x86-64

chili_pie-0.7.1-py3-none-musllinux_1_2_x86_64.whl (15.8 MB view details)

Uploaded Python 3musllinux: musl 1.2+ x86-64

chili_pie-0.7.1-py3-none-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(15.7 MB view details)

Uploaded Python 3manylinux: glibc 2.17+ x86-64

chili_pie-0.7.1-py3-none-macosx_11_0_arm64.whl (14.5 MB view details)

Uploaded Python 3macOS 11.0+ ARM64

chili_pie-0.7.1-py3-none-macosx_10_12_x86_64.whl (14.9 MB view details)

Uploaded Python 3macOS 10.12+ x86-64

File details

Details for the file chili_pie-0.7.1-py3-none-win_amd64.whl.

File metadata

  • Download URL: chili_pie-0.7.1-py3-none-win_amd64.whl
  • Upload date:
  • Size: 17.3 MB
  • Tags: Python 3, Windows x86-64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.10.4 {"installer":{"name":"uv","version":"0.10.4","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for chili_pie-0.7.1-py3-none-win_amd64.whl
Algorithm Hash digest
SHA256 bf1b7e93600924613f4c7a2e99518277888c1c5e625353dda62c4c245c4bea38
MD5 8a74ff0c2545ac242f549c238908dd73
BLAKE2b-256 0a1aef9ad9e4320d13bdeefd9ec950219971a5e573254cb03b829ef94bda5a80

See more details on using hashes here.

File details

Details for the file chili_pie-0.7.1-py3-none-musllinux_1_2_x86_64.whl.

File metadata

  • Download URL: chili_pie-0.7.1-py3-none-musllinux_1_2_x86_64.whl
  • Upload date:
  • Size: 15.8 MB
  • Tags: Python 3, musllinux: musl 1.2+ x86-64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.10.4 {"installer":{"name":"uv","version":"0.10.4","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for chili_pie-0.7.1-py3-none-musllinux_1_2_x86_64.whl
Algorithm Hash digest
SHA256 c53f4d239bb2ab172c63a2fe851b8d055fb2e1604b411db2799568a58a6588cf
MD5 27437d0f93bee0193b31ffee5c2179c7
BLAKE2b-256 5c5b6824607f05f2754534b2217713e854c69c8e3932f71dbbc3a3a7a1ed85ed

See more details on using hashes here.

File details

Details for the file chili_pie-0.7.1-py3-none-manylinux_2_17_x86_64.manylinux2014_x86_64.whl.

File metadata

  • Download URL: chili_pie-0.7.1-py3-none-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
  • Upload date:
  • Size: 15.7 MB
  • Tags: Python 3, manylinux: glibc 2.17+ x86-64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.10.4 {"installer":{"name":"uv","version":"0.10.4","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for chili_pie-0.7.1-py3-none-manylinux_2_17_x86_64.man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 51de9453d3404a84a176823daabe0a677824d65a7f5702871ebfed2f8b7693c9
MD5 2ec6a04183a36a247546119b3b1e8ea3
BLAKE2b-256 6427e831077d1a1eab89f6e3b363e82f924dac99d1e388d1ced26b9f2370eebe

See more details on using hashes here.

File details

Details for the file chili_pie-0.7.1-py3-none-macosx_11_0_arm64.whl.

File metadata

  • Download URL: chili_pie-0.7.1-py3-none-macosx_11_0_arm64.whl
  • Upload date:
  • Size: 14.5 MB
  • Tags: Python 3, macOS 11.0+ ARM64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.10.4 {"installer":{"name":"uv","version":"0.10.4","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for chili_pie-0.7.1-py3-none-macosx_11_0_arm64.whl
Algorithm Hash digest
SHA256 543093c52c305cc51b9d8f485ad0e1844e15561dcbeab7034127e982bfbb9d7f
MD5 3b078555883c91c760d42e70348c0c05
BLAKE2b-256 89019cb52a9e3bfe5c5668ba2aac2e191b5ffe47d7697126cc1a461f2d19e6f8

See more details on using hashes here.

File details

Details for the file chili_pie-0.7.1-py3-none-macosx_10_12_x86_64.whl.

File metadata

  • Download URL: chili_pie-0.7.1-py3-none-macosx_10_12_x86_64.whl
  • Upload date:
  • Size: 14.9 MB
  • Tags: Python 3, macOS 10.12+ x86-64
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.10.4 {"installer":{"name":"uv","version":"0.10.4","subcommand":["publish"]},"python":null,"implementation":{"name":null,"version":null},"distro":{"name":"Ubuntu","version":"24.04","id":"noble","libc":null},"system":{"name":null,"release":null},"cpu":null,"openssl_version":null,"setuptools_version":null,"rustc_version":null,"ci":true}

File hashes

Hashes for chili_pie-0.7.1-py3-none-macosx_10_12_x86_64.whl
Algorithm Hash digest
SHA256 aa8dc9695d1f441acef678253bced16ef887868e418e0ee93a4ae19b33ba5fb5
MD5 05de4b7703122544c723949db6adb6ae
BLAKE2b-256 3b993f8e9eee564b8902c4fd482a78c1d43ea72d71b6ce794c0bd23d531e0a1b

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page